# Vscore

Vscore is a credit score of individual users on Vconomics.&#x20;

Credit score is the basis for lending demands (lending or not lending), or decide appropriate interest rate.&#x20;

In fact, the higher credit scoring is, the lower the loan rate is charged, and vice versa, the lower credit scoring is, the higher the loan interest rate is charged.

Vscore is go-live since January, 2021.&#x20;
